Hohe Wurzel from Bad Schwalbach is a climb in the region Taunus. It is 4.9 mi long and bridges 1122 ft of vertical ascent with an average gradient of 4.4%, resulting in a difficulty score of 244. The top of the ascent is located at 2014 ft above sea level. Climbfinder users shared 1 review/story of this climb and uploaded 3 photos.

Road names: B 275 & Hohe Straße

The start of the climb out of Bad Schwalbach is steep; after the serpentine, however, it becomes much flatter and the descent is gentle in places. Even from a distance, you can see the transmission tower on the Hohe Wurzel as the destination. The route passes the amusement park "Taunus Wunderland". Due to the clear-cutting on the Hohe Wurzel, you now have a very beautiful panoramic view over Wiesbaden to the Odenwald. The road surface is much better on this side than on the Wiesbaden side.

Hohe Wurzel can be cycled from 3 sides. Hohe Wurzel from Wiesbaden is the most popular side, but the summit can also be reached via Hohe Wurzel from Bleidenstadt & Hohe Wurzel from Bad Schwalbach.

You don't need special gearing for Hohe Wurzel from Bad Schwalbach. The slope isn't long or steep enough to require much shifting down. You can conquer this climb on power alone. However, a compact gearing system with a smallest front chainring of 34 and largest rear sprocket of 28 or 30 is always nice if you enjoy cycling uphill. This helps maintain a smooth cadence.

Hohe Wurzel from Bad Schwalbach is a 3rd-category climb. Almost anyone can handle this climb, as long as you have a bike with climbing gears. If you have little training, you will probably need to shift down significantly. For experienced riders, Hohe Wurzel from Bad Schwalbach is not a problem.
